  • Patent number: 11107141
    Abstract: Various methods and systems are disclosed for managing and facilitating bot-to-bot transactions, implemented with electronic operations and communications in connection with a bot interaction framework service. In an example, a transaction in a bot-to-bot communication session is established and conducted via the bot interaction framework service using a series of communication, trust, and functional attributes. The processing operations performed by the bot interaction framework service may include: receiving a request for a transaction, for a transaction to be conducted via a bot-to-bot communication session between the user bot and the service bot; identifying communication, trust, and functional attributes for the bot-to-bot communication session; transmitting the communication, trust, and functional attributes to the user bot; and conducting the bot-to-bot communication session based on the communication, trust, and functional attributes.
